你查询的IP:[117.22.17.69]  地理位置:中国–陕西–西安

最新查询58.24.22.123 222.248.183.88 58.154.118.196 123.160.78.159 123.64.46.25 123.178.243.83 117.48.167.64 218.31.243.43 119.84.234.186 117.22.17.69 202.38.141.119 221.198.135.85 203.174.96.168 202.149.160.182 124.68.249.42 125.62.136.200 121.32.203.78 203.161.192.122 202.122.29.36 202.158.160.65 202.14.235.43 203.192.163.134 221.13.139.103 122.49.115.129 203.187.160.110 203.83.56.50 122.144.128.118 203.191.144.208 122.238.128.121 116.112.56.20 203.209.224.248